#362979 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#362979 is composed of 21.2% red, 16.1%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.4%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 249.8 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 31.8%. #362979 color hex could be obtained by blending #6c52f2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#362979 color description : Dark moderate blue.
#362979 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#362979 has RGB values of R:54, G:41, B:121 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 3549561.

Shades and Tints of #362979
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f5f4f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#362979
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4f4e54 is the less saturated color, while #1d049e is the most saturated one.
